Grand Theatre (Thibodaux, Louisiana)
The Grand Theatre was a historic theatre building located at 401 Green Street in Thibodaux, Louisiana. Built in the 1920s, the building was a two-story Classical Revival commercial building with a pilastered front. It had a large open auditorium with a second story gallery over the lobby. The building was already vacant at the time of National Register submission in 1986.It was demolished to make space for a parking lot in June 1995.The building was listed on the National Register of Historic Places on March 5, 1986.It was one of 14 individually NRHP-listed properties in the "Thibodaux Multiple Resource Area", which also includes: Bank of Lafourche Building Breaux House Building at 108 Green Street Chanticleer Gift Shop Citizens Bank of Lafourche Lamartina Building McCulla House Peltier House Percy-Lobdell Building Riviere Building Riviere House Robichaux House St. Joseph Co-Cathedral and Rectory
